1. Prioritize High-Impact Activities
Identify Your Core Business Drivers
When scaling a business with limited resources, it's crucial to focus on activities that drive the most value. Start by analyzing which products, services, or customer segments generate the highest revenue and profit margins. This helps in directing your limited resources toward initiatives with the greatest return on investment.
For example, a startup may find that their premium subscription model brings in 70% of their revenue. Focusing efforts to enhance and promote this offering can accelerate growth without spreading resources thin across less profitable areas.
Regularly review performance metrics and adjust your strategic focus accordingly. This agile approach ensures every effort is aligned with your growth objectives, maximizing your impact even with limited funds.
Eliminate or Pivot Low-Performing Activities
Not all activities contribute to growth, especially when resources are tight. Identify and cut back on low-performing projects that drain time and money without delivering significant results. Redirect that energy into more promising areas.
Sometimes, pivoting your business model or product offering can unlock new growth possibilities. For instance, shifting from a broad product line to a niche specialization can streamline operations and attract targeted customers more efficiently.
By focusing on quality over quantity and eliminating waste, you can make your limited resources work harder toward scaling your business in 2025.
2. Leverage Technology and Automation
Adopt Cost-Effective Tools
Technology is your best friend when it comes to scaling with limited resources. Automated tools can streamline operations, reduce manual work, and improve accuracy. From customer relationship management (CRM) systems to marketing automation platforms, many affordable options exist in 2025.
For example, using platforms like HubSpot or Mailchimp for marketing automation can save hours and ensure personalized communication at scale. They often offer free or low-cost plans suitable for small businesses.
Implementing the right technology stack can free up your team's time, allowing you to focus on strategic growth activities without needing to hire extensively.
Use Data-Driven Decision Making
Data analytics helps you understand whatâs working and whatâs notâespecially important when resources are thin. Tools like Google Analytics, customer surveys, and sales dashboards give you insights into customer behavior, sales trends, and marketing performance.
By analyzing these metrics, you can optimize campaigns and operational processes, ensuring every dollar spent contributes directly to growth.
Staying data-informed allows you to quickly adapt to market changes and customer needs, a critical advantage in 2025âs fast-paced business environment.
3. Build Strategic Partnerships
Collaborate with Complementary Businesses
Forming partnerships is a smart way to extend your reach without heavy investments. Partnering with non-competing businesses that share your target audience can open new sales channels and increase brand awareness.
For example, a local coffee shop might collaborate with a nearby bakery for joint promotions, mutually benefiting from each other's customer base. Digital partnerships via co-hosted webinars or cross-promoted content also work well in 2025.
Strategic alliances can also provide access to shared resources, expertise, and technology, helping your business grow efficiently amid resource constraints.
Leverage Affiliate and Referral Programs
Referral marketing is cost-effective and highly impactful. Incentivize existing customers or partners to refer new clients through commissions or discounts.
This network effect can exponentially increase your customer base while maintaining low marketing costs. Many successful brands in 2025 are relying heavily on referral programs to sustain rapid growth on a tight budget.
To maximize effectiveness, ensure your referral process is simple, incentivize genuinely, and continually track program performance for improvements.
4. Focus on Customer Retention
Deliver Exceptional Value
Retaining existing customers is often more cost-effective than acquiring new ones. Providing excellent customer service, personalized products, and continuous engagement fosters loyalty and encourages repeat business.
Case studies from 2025 reveal that many high-growth companies prioritize customer success to sustain their scaling efforts. Loyalty programs and regular communication are key strategies.
Remember, loyal customers often act as brand ambassadors, helping you grow organically through word-of-mouth.
Implement Feedback Loops
Actively seek customer feedback via surveys, reviews, or direct interaction. Use this input to refine products or services, demonstrating that you value their opinions.
Continuous improvement based on feedback leads to higher satisfaction, increased retention, and a stronger reputationâall crucial when resources are limited.
Such engagement helps create a community around your brand, turning customers into advocates for your business growth in 2025.
5. Optimize Your Marketing Efforts
Focus on Digital Channels
In 2025, digital marketing continues to offer the highest ROI for small budgets. Emphasize social media, content marketing, and search engine optimization (SEO) to attract and engage your target audience.
Creating valuable content and leveraging platforms like TikTok, LinkedIn, or Instagram can generate leads without large ad spends. SEO best practices help your website rank higher, increasing organic traffic and reducing dependency on paid ads.
Analytics tools enable you to track what resonates most, allowing you to refine your messaging continually.
Utilize Guerrilla Marketing Tactics
Creative, low-cost marketing tactics such as street teams, community events, or viral social media campaigns can generate significant exposure with minimal expenditure.
For example, a small business could host pop-up events or create compelling local content to build visibility. In 2025, viral marketing can provide exponential growth opportunities for those willing to think outside the box.
These approaches supplement digital efforts and can give you an edge in competitive markets with resource constraints.
6. Bootstrap Smartly
Control Expenses and Focus on Cash Flow
Bootstrapping is vital when resources are limited. Maintain tight control over expenses, avoid unnecessary overheads, and prioritize investments that support growth.
Track your cash flow meticulouslyâresearch shows that over 60% of startups in 2025 face cash flow issues. Keeping a close eye helps you prioritize spending and avoid pitfalls.
Use lean startup principles: test ideas quickly, learn fast, and scale only what proves successful.
Reinvest Profits Wisely
Your profits are your most important resource. Reinforce growth by reinvesting earnings into effective areas such as product development, marketing, or customer acquisition.
This cycle of prudent reinvestment allows small businesses to expand steadily without external funding, which can be challenging or expensive in 2025.
The key is disciplined financial management coupled with strategic growth planning to ensure sustainable scaling.
7. Embrace Agile Business Practices
Stay Flexible and Adaptive
Agility has become a must in 2025âs ever-changing landscape. Adopt a flexible approach that allows quick pivots based on market feedback, competitive landscape, and technological developments.
Implement short planning cycles, frequent team check-ins, and rapid testing of new ideas. This iterative process helps you optimize efforts without heavy initial investments.
Agility also means being open to new opportunities and adjusting your strategy to capitalize on emerging trends, keeping your scaling efforts effective despite limited resources.
Continuous Learning and Improvement
Stay informed about industry trends, customer preferences, and innovations. Encourage a learning culture within your team to foster creativity and problem-solving.
This proactive mindset ensures you can adapt your business model efficiently, often leading to innovative solutions that accelerate growth in 2025.
In sum, embracing agility enables your business to grow sustainably with limited resourcesâmaking it an essential strategy for entrepreneurs in 2025.
